Surrey might not be the most obvious place for outdoor adventure, but the Surrey Hills, river network and woodland mean there is more here than first appears. Children can try climbing at indoor walls and outdoor crags, kayaking and paddleboarding on the River Wey and at water sports centres, forest school sessions at sites across the county, mountain biking on the North Downs trails and high ropes at purpose built centres. Most activities become accessible from around six years old, though some providers start younger with introductory sessions using simpler equipment and shorter routes.
Session formats vary. Some run as after school clubs, others as weekend programmes or holiday intensives. Full day and half day formats are common, and many providers offer progressive courses that let children develop skills over a term rather than just turning up for a single session. Kit requirements differ by activity but providers usually supply what is needed beyond warm clothes and closed toe shoes.
Supervision ratios and instructor qualifications matter in this area, so it is worth checking what qualifications providers hold before booking. Most reputable outdoor activity providers for children operate under relevant national governing body frameworks, whether British Canoeing, Mountain Training or similar.
